Advantages of Toddler Daycare

One of many major advantages of infant daycare is the chance of young ones to socialize along with their peers while very young. Research has shown that youthful babies just who attend daycare have actually better social abilities and generally are very likely to form safe accessories with adults and other young ones. This very early exposure to personal communications often helps infants develop essential personal and emotional skills that will gain all of them in their everyday lives.

Besides socialization, baby daycare may supply a safe and stimulating environment for kids to learn and grow. Many daycare services provide age-appropriate tasks and academic options that will help infants develop cognitive, motor, and language abilities. By doing these tasks on a daily basis, infants can reach important developmental milestones quicker and effortlessly than if they had been aware of a parent or caregiver.

Also, infant daycare may also be beneficial for parents. For many doing work parents, daycare provides a trusted and convenient option for childcare that enables them to pay attention to their professions while understanding that their child is within great fingers. This peace of mind can lessen parental anxiety and stress, allowing moms and dads becoming more effective and engaged in their work.

Difficulties of Toddler Daycare

Regardless of the benefits of baby daycare, there's also difficulties that parents and providers must consider. Among main challenges is the possibility of separation anxiety in infants who aren't regularly becoming away from their particular primary caregiver. This can cause stress and psychological upheaval for the child while the moms and dad, making the transition to daycare difficult for everybody else included.

Another challenge of baby daycare is the possibility of exposure to disease. Young babies have actually building protected methods that are not however totally equipped to address the germs and viruses which can be typical in daycare configurations. This could induce frequent ailments and missed days of benefit moms and dads, plus increased anxiety and be worried about the youngster's health.

In addition, the expense of baby daycare is prohibitive for a lot of families. The high cost of high quality childcare could be an important financial burden, particularly for low-income households or those with numerous kiddies. This will lead to tough decisions about whether to enroll a young child in daycare or even for one mother or father to stay house and forgo possible income.
